Transaction d072527cb6c239cc5c420ddbdbe9fee16111ff8e4e22ea4973ec8cf4d62ee6d8
1 Input
1 Output
-
d072527cb6c239cc5c420ddbdbe9fee16111ff8e4e22ea4973ec8cf4d62ee6d8:0
- value
- 29997899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70ee18fcb4b1d83d14343556bff6058e96064762 OP_EQUAL
- address
- 3Bz8qLhXDvFnQa4a4XwDHKuSPevsM7s3HN